Historic Peninsula Hotel Project: HBIM and Digital Documentation

Project Summary

This precise survey work was carried out as part of the hotel conversion project for a 19th-century building with Grade 1 historical monument status in the heart of Istanbul. Combining laser scanning and photogrammetry (Drone & Terrestrial) methods, point cloud data with ±2mm accuracy was obtained. From this data, a LOD 400 level HBIM (Heritage BIM) model and stone-by-stone survey drawings suitable for Conservation Board approval were produced.

Project Scope and Challenges

Digital Twin of Cultural Heritage

Our client requested complete and millimeter-accurate documentation of the existing condition (as-is) for the restoration project to receive approval from the Conservation Board.

Key Challenges:

  1. Complex Geometry: Inability to measure facade decorations, buttresses, and vaulted passages with traditional methods.
  2. Structural Deformations: Detection of wall curvatures and ground settlements formed over centuries.
  3. Access Restrictions: Areas on roof and towers where human access is risky.

Technology and Methodology Used

"Hybrid Data Collection" methodology was followed in the project. Terrestrial laser scanners and UAV (Drone) photogrammetry were integrated to create a complete data set.

1. Data Collection Inventory

| Device / Software | Purpose of Use | Accuracy | |-------------------|----------------|----------| | Leica RTC360 | Indoor and Outdoor Terrestrial Scanning (230 stations) | ±2mm @ 10m | | DJI Mavic 3E | Roof and Inaccessible Facade Photogrammetry | GSD: 1mm/px | | Leica Cyclone | Point Cloud Registration | ±3mm (Global) | | RealityCapture | Photogrammetric Mesh and Texture Mapping | - |

2. Workflow

  1. Site Work (3 Days): Scanning of interior, exterior, and roof sections of the building.
  2. Data Processing (4 Days): Cleaning, colorizing, and coordinating (ITRF96) point clouds.
  3. Modeling (15 Days): Modeling of original building elements using "in-place family" methods on point cloud base in Revit environment.
  4. Drawing Production (5 Days): Automatic extraction and detailing of sections and views from model.

Technical Analyses and Deliverables

Deformation Analysis (Heatmap)

Plumb deviations in historical masonry walls were analyzed using Cloud-to-Mesh comparison.

| Analysis Zone | Maximum Deviation | Average Deviation | Status | |---------------|-------------------|-------------------|--------| | East Facade | 12 cm (Outward) | 4 cm | Critical (Reinforcement Required) | | Ground Floor Vault | 5 cm (Settlement) | 2 cm | To Be Monitored | | Main Staircase | 1 cm | 0.5 cm | Stable |

HBIM Modeling Details

Since standard BIM libraries are insufficient for historical buildings, project-specific parametric families were produced.

  • Window Sills: Parametric models that can be adapted according to on-site dimensions.
  • Cast Mosaic Flooring: Modeled according to pattern traces in point cloud.
  • Wooden Ceiling: Deflection rates of existing beams were recorded in the model.

Project Results

Architect's Comment: "The building was so complex that manual surveying would have taken months with a high margin of error. Thanks to the point cloud and orthophotos provided by Eos Proje, we were able to examine every stone of the building from our office and make restoration decisions with confidence. Our survey project passed the Board on the first attempt."

  • 60% Time Savings: Site duration reduced from 3 weeks to 3 days compared to traditional measurement.
  • 99.9% Accuracy: "Surprise" measurement errors in restoration fabrication eliminated.
  • Complete Documentation: Digital twin of the building archived to be passed on to future generations.
